The Art of Self-Care: A Journey of Yoga, Mindfulness, and Intermittent Fasting

Self-care is a deeply personal journey, encompassing various methods designed to nurture our physical, mental, and emotional well-being. For some, the path of self-care entails practices like yoga, mindfulness meditation, and intermittent fasting.

These practices offer a unique synergy in enhancing overall balance. Yoga, with its dynamic movements and deep breathing exercises, cultivates physical flexibility, strength, and stress reduction. Mindfulness meditation guides us to live in the moment with our thoughts and feelings without judgment, fostering a sense of inner peace and clarity. Intermittent fasting, on the other hand, involves cyclically abstaining from food for specified periods, which can promote metabolic benefits, cellular repair, and improved cognitive function.

By integrating these practices into our lives, we embrace a holistic approach to self-care, creating a foundation for lasting well-being and inner harmony.
